Overview
Within a confidential project in the United Arab Emirates, Dar provided the schematic design for a MRO hangar facility, to meet the expected growth and expansion of a market-leading aviation company.
The project
With a built-up area of around 5,000 m2, the MRO hangar targets Pearl sustainability certification and features two hangar bays, maintenance shops, a parts warehouse, aprons and taxiways, and dry and wet utilities.
Dar’s scope included not only the design of the hangar itself and the critical MEP services but also preparatory works such as geotechnical investigations, topographical site surveys and cost estimation as well as sustainability consulting to ensure the hangar meets the airport’s vision for sustainability.
The project also covered roadway site accesses (including separate road access for customers, employees, and internal access). Additionally, Dar designed extensive site works to support the hangar’s operations, covering utilities, landscape, lighting, and signage. The team also designed a hazardous waste storage facility that can safely store waste, ahead of processing and treatment.
The project was envisioned to delivered new innovative services and a state-of-the-art, highly sustainable new facility that can better serve the United Arab Emirates’ aviation sector and support the expansion of the aviation company across the GCC region.
